I am using Vegas 6 and need some guidance/help regarding the use of a mask. I have created a 'doorway' much like the passageway used in the 'Stargate' series. I would like to create the effect of someone walking out of the 'doorway' towards the camera. Essentially appearing head-on out of a fog. Do I have to keyframe the mask? Chienworks wrote on 10/19/2005, 12:37 PM
For full frontal, consider having the actor walk into a spotlight in an otherwise dark room. Key this on top of whatever background you wish. Play.
